Transaction 2ecf81319143f7a823ac16d0a336df4cd21040c3be686409c53fe6455a296612
1 Input
1 Output
-
2ecf81319143f7a823ac16d0a336df4cd21040c3be686409c53fe6455a296612:0
- value
- 3344808
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 82478961f80d79ebbee43cba4b7a59ccdacdb6d0 OP_EQUAL
- address
- 3DZsTwCq3XDHu41sdX7awHfwNHdAj82vvn